About Eribulin Mesylate
Eribulin Mesylate is an anti-cancer drug used to treat various malignancies, including breast cancer and liposarcoma. It works by inhibiting cancer cell division, effectively blocking tumor growth. Its significance in cancer therapy lies in its ability to manage advanced stages of these diseases. In summary, Eribulin Mesylate is essential for treating certain types of cancer.
How It Works
Eribulin Mesylate inhibits microtubule dynamics, preventing cancer cells from completing mitosis and thereby blocking tumor growth.
